Maestro Local AI Video Tool via Pinokio Installation Guide
Maestro is an open-source application that runs 100% locally to generate video, image, and music content. It installs with one click through the Pinokio launcher and uses a conventional interface with buttons and sliders instead of node graphs. This structure supports both automated planning and manual controls while handling model downloads and progress tracking automatically…
